Breaking the Cycle: Reclaiming Hope and Belonging for Youth Leaving Institutional Care in Uganda

This is a youth-led, accessible video series accompanied by a guidebook.

It is designed to identify, address, and support the healing journey for children, young people, and youth in Uganda experiencing well-being and mental health adversity.

The goal is to provide families, social workers, and youth-serving organisations, including social work students, with the tools to initiate important, non-judgmental conversations about mental health and wellbeing.

This toolkit addresses several areas affecting youth in the community and young adults with lived experience of institutional care and focuses on four key areas:

  • trauma and stress,
  • depression and suicidal thoughts,
  • anxiety, and
  • loss and grief

The young adults featured in this video training series have grown up in orphanages, also known as children's homes in Uganda. Once they age out, or leave the orphanage, they are referred to as care leavers.
